Signs of Dental Emergencies



Acknowledging the signs of oral emergency situations is vital for prompt activity and correct therapy. If you experience severe tooth pain that's constant and pain, it could indicate a hidden concern that needs instant interest.

Swelling in the gum tissues, face, or jaw can likewise be a sign of a dental emergency situation, particularly if it's accompanied by pain or high temperature. Any kind of sort of trauma to the mouth causing a broken, damaged, or knocked-out tooth needs to be treated as an emergency to stop additional damage and prospective infection.

Bleeding from the mouth that doesn't stop after using pressure for a couple of minutes is another red flag that you must seek emergency situation dental treatment. Furthermore, if you observe any type of signs of infection such as pus, a nasty preference in your mouth, or a high temperature, it's important to see a dental professional as soon as possible.

Overlooking these indicators might lead to much more significant complications, so it's critical to act quickly when confronted with a possible oral emergency situation.
